WONDERFUL NEWS FROM THE MAYOR OF JERSEY CITY! Hopefully, other cities across the nation will adopt this idea:

Jersey City is taking measures to ensure its elderly residents, people with disabilities, and pregnant residents have access to local grocery stores by reserving the hours of 9-11 a.m. for them.

The city is leading on this effort locally — look to see this elsewhere.

Whoa.....
KY is taking drastic measures.
Driver’s license renewals will be waived for 90 days, eliminating all face to face state government contact!
All bars & restaurants closed except drive thru,
Expect cases state wide, just because it’s not in your area yet does not mean it won’t come.
We expect many many more cases are here & you MIGHT have it and not know & never will, not because of lack of testing we don’t know.....
Wash your hands.....
Take precautions the next few weeks or even MONTHS.
